So, you have purchased the Xperia Z3 Compact smartphone, an excellent flagship series device on the already proven Android platform. But a certain time passes, and it ceases to please you as much as it did before: periodic bugs, glitches, and freezes begin to appear. The phone starts to slow down both in applications and in the menu, and the built-in keyboard works with an obvious delay, not to mention a number of other minor problems.

The truth is that no one is immune from this. The peculiarities of the Android operating system are such that the problems described above can begin on a significant part of devices after just a few months, depending on the intensity of use, general clutter and other factors. Of course, with each new version of its OS, Google works to eliminate them, but what to do if your smartphone needs to be brought back to normal operating condition here and now?

The answer to this question is a hard reset of the Sony Xperia Z3 Compact, and we will look into what it is and how to use it further.

Its essence is as follows: we reset the entire software part of the device to the factory settings “out of the box”, returning to the very time when its operation did not cause any complaints. It is clear that this implies the complete deletion of all user information, applications and files on the internal memory of the smartphone (don’t worry about the Micro SD memory card - it will remain untouched unless you want it yourself), so the first step is a preliminary backup (backup ) all the important data that you will be sorry to part with.

Fortunately, the pre-installed applications include “Copy and Restore” (“Copy and Restore.” with the safe handle icon in the menu), which will make this process much less complicated and painful.

Then you should go to “Settings” (can be found in the general list of applications in the main menu), scroll down the list that opens to “Backup and reset” in the PERSONAL DATA section, and there find the “General reset” item. Having read the warnings about deleting all data and confirming the seriousness of your intentions by pressing the “Reset phone settings” button again, you will start an irreversible process that should make your work with the device as smooth and enjoyable as it should be.

It should also be noted that in case your phone is completely and irrevocably frozen and does not respond to any actions or presses of physical buttons on your part, Sony engineers have provided a special button hidden under a flap and located right next to the Micro SD card port - slightly above and to the left of him. It is very small and can only be pressed with a ballpoint pen or similar thin object. The Sony Xperia Z3 Compact will be forced to reboot.

There are several ways to reset your screen lock. The available methods depend on the screen lock type and the version of Android your Xperia device is running. Some of the methods, such as those using Xperia My Service or Android Device Manager/Find My Device, require you to already have the service enabled on your device and have an internet connection enabled.

Read the table of contents to quickly find the information you need.

The note! Before you do any of the steps in this article, make sure you know your Google username and password. Depending on your security settings, your Xperia device may become locked after a reset or restore. Then you need to enter your Google account username and password to use the device. If you don't remember your Google username and password, you can't unlock the device yourself.

Advice. You can recover your Google account username and password using the Google account recovery page on . For Xperia X, Xperia L1, Xperia E5 and Xperia Z series (Android 5.1 or higher), you should know that when you receive a new Google username or password, you cannot use it to register and restore your device for 24 hours.

1. Click: Forgot your password?

2. To unlock your phone, you can answer the security question you set when you set the screen lock. Or you can enter your Google account username and password. Click " Further».

3. Enter the answer to the question you selected or enter your Google account username and password. Click " Unblock».

4. You will be asked if you want to create a new screen unlock password. If you don't want to, click No.

If you haven't created a Google account or if you've forgotten the answer to your security question, you'll need to reinstall your phone software. This will delete any information stored on your phone. There's no way to recover the data that will be lost if you do this, but you won't be able to reset your screen lock without reinstalling the software. Read below on how to reset Sony.

Using Find My Device to Reset Sony Password

The note! Make sure you know your Google username and password. You may have to use them to use your Xperia™ device after the reset.

This reset method requires you to have previously enabled Android Device Manager on your Xperia™ device. Your Xperia™ device must also have an active internet connection (Wi-Fi® or mobile network). Selecting this method performs a full factory data reset. All content on your Xperia™ device will be deleted. In some cases, the content on the SD card may not be erased during a Find My Device reset.

If your SD card is not encrypted, you can remove it before performing the reset to prevent it from being erased. However, if you are using an Xperia™ device in a corporate environment, your IT department may have to force encryption on the SD card on your device. In this case, the contents of the SD card are erased or become unreadable when you perform a reset, even if you remove the card beforehand.

How to Reset Sony Password Using Find My Device

1. If your SD card is not encrypted or not used in a corporate environment, remove it before performing a reset. Before removing the SD card, turn off your Xperia™ device. Turn on the device when you have removed the SD card.

2. On your computer or mobile browser, go to the website.

3. Sign in to the Google account you previously added to your device.

4. If you have multiple devices, select the device you have blocked at the top of the screen.

5. Select " Erase" Keep in mind that this action will permanently destroy all your data, such as your apps, photos, and music. Once you delete the contents of your device, Find My Device will no longer work on your device.

6. After remotely erasing the contents of your device, you can set up your device again with your Google account and a new screen lock.

Recovery software to reset your Xperia device

The note! Make sure you know your Google username and password. You may need to use them to use your Xperia™ device after recovery.

You can reset your screen lock using a USB cable, your computer, and the software recovery feature in the Xperia™ Companion app.

The note! The software recovery feature replaces the software on your device. All personal data stored on your device will be lost. Content on the external SD card is not deleted. Xperia™ devices must have a minimum charge level of 80% before you can perform a software restore.

Steps:

1. Computer: if it is not already installed, download and install the Xperia Companion app from .

2. Open the Xperia Companion app.

3. In the section " Xperia Management" click " Software recovery».

4. Follow the on-screen instructions, but do not connect your Xperia device to your computer until you are told the five-step instructions in the Xperia Companion window.

Factory reset

A universal method, suitable for any model - from the popular Samsung and Sony Xperia to models from little-known Chinese manufacturers with any version of Android. A reset will return the device to its original state, erasing all user settings. This will destroy all information from the internal memory - installed programs, SMS texts, notes, phone book.

If you have created a Google profile, regularly synchronize the contents of your smartphone with it, then you can restore your contacts. Music, photos and video files saved to the SD card will not be touched in any case.

How to remove the password from your phone:

  1. Check the device charge - it should reach at least 60%.
  2. Turn off the device and hold down the keys to launch the system menu.
  3. Click on wipe data/factory reset. If touch input is not available, move through the sub-items using the volume buttons.
  4. All settings will be reset and the phone will boot.
  5. Set a new PIN code, do not forget to write it down.

The key combination that must be pressed to load the system menu differs depending on the gadget model. Usually these are different variations of physical buttons - power, volume control, “Home”. From the following list you can find out the values ​​for popular manufacturers:

  • Samsung: power on, center and volume increase; for Galaxy Fit and Mini, just press the first two buttons, for S Plus and Nexus – the last two.
  • Sony Xperia: shutdown and Home.
  • HTC and Asus: Volume down and off.
  • Huawei: volume up and mute.
  • LG: Nexus – two sound buttons and mute; L3 – sound down, power off and Home.
  • Lenovo phone: mute and rocker sound.
